What Is WriterAccess and How Does It Work?
WriterAccess is a professional content marketplace that connects businesses with freelance writers, editors, strategists, and translators. Unlike many open freelance platforms, WriterAccess focuses heavily on quality, vetting talent through an application and rating system.
The platform operates on a membership model for clients, while writers gain access to job listings based on their performance, expertise, and rating level. This structured system helps ensure that skilled writers are matched with serious clients, making it a strong option for those seeking long-term freelance writing work.

Writing Articles on WriterAccess: Who Can Apply?
One of the most attractive aspects of Writing Articles on WriterAccess is that it’s open to writers from many backgrounds. However, acceptance is not automatic.
Eligibility Requirements
To apply successfully, writers typically need:
Strong English writing skills
A clear understanding of grammar and structure
The ability to follow detailed instructions
Experience or samples in at least one niche
While beginners are not excluded, those with prior experience in SEO content writing, blog writing, or copywriting for businesses tend to have a higher acceptance rate.
Application Process Explained
The application process usually includes:
Creating a writer profile
Selecting areas of expertise
Completing a writing test
Submitting sample content
Once approved, writers are assigned a rating level that determines the type of projects they can access.

How the Rating System Impacts Your Success
WriterAccess uses a tier-based rating system that directly affects your earning potential.
Understanding Writer Levels
Writers are categorized into different levels based on quality, performance, and client feedback. Higher-rated writers gain access to:
Premium clients
Higher-paying assignments
More consistent work
Maintaining a strong rating is essential for long-term success.

Understanding Payments and Workflows
One of the biggest concerns for freelancers is payment reliability. WriterAccess is structured to provide clarity and predictability.
Payment Structure Explained
Writers are paid per assignment, with rates determined by:
Writer rating level
Project complexity
Client budget
Payments are typically processed on a regular schedule, which makes financial planning easier for freelancers who rely on remote writing income.
Managing Deadlines and Revisions
Each project comes with a clear deadline and revision policy. Writers are expected to:
Submit work on time
Respond promptly to revision requests
Maintain professionalism during feedback cycles
Meeting deadlines consistently improves visibility and reputation on the platform.
